I've named this new practice method "nibbles" and it is working for me! Lots of variety, break for a minute or two (no longer) now and then--all the things outlined in kcole's thread about motor skills learning. Not only am I playing the songs better sooner, but I am memorizing them faster. Lots faster. I think "nibbles" is appropriate because I can eat a lot more if I graze than if I sit down to a big meal. Which is why I try not to graze!
I'm back to the JD book and working in the second half. I love the Home on the Range arrangement and having fun with it. I am also just about done with the second Blackberry Blossom arrangement, and I like how it's shaping up. I am amazed at how much faster I can work the fingerboard than just a couple of months ago. Memory helps a great deal with that. But I have a dilemma.
The banjo I play most, Big Banjo, is a Deering Intermediate that was given to me by a friend who just let it sit in the closet for 20 years or so. I refused it as a gift outright, but agreed to babysit it and play it. I would really like to have spikes installed, but it's not my banjo to alter. And since my friend is out of touch recently... I am sort of at a standstill. I cannot, in good conscience, let anyone drill holes into the neck without knowing it's OK first. I guess I will try a fifth string capo and see how that works. I will probably try the bic pen top method first and go from there.
Cold and snowy in the Poconos, so I am hunkered in and got a lot of playing time in today. I know I have work heading down the pipeline soon, so I am getting in as much picking as possible while I can. The work, and the new work method, shows.
